施密特系统的校正镜方程求解
By 苏剑林 | 2011-02-11 | 34739位读者 |非抛物面望远镜的校正镜方程求解
The Corrector Plate of Non-parabola Telescope
本文在牧夫天文论坛的讨论:
http://www.astronomy.ac/bbs/thread-160257-1-1.html
为了克服折射望远镜的色差问题,1670年,牛顿制造了第一台实用的反射式望远镜,将望远镜的主镜由玻璃透镜换成了抛物反射面,从而消除了色差。然而,相比球面镜,大口径的抛物面并不容易磨制。因为制作大球面镜只需要将曲率相等的小镜片相对自由组合在一起就行了,而抛物线每点的曲率并不相等,所以需要逐个磨制曲率不等的小镜片,并按照严格的顺序组合起来。这无疑大大增加了磨制难度。
为了解决这一难题,天文学家们想到了一个折衷的办法:以球面为主镜,并配以校正镜来校正球差。迎着这一思路,施密特望远镜随之而生。而当代的大望远镜基本上都是沿用这一思路。然而,校正镜是一个比抛物面更加复杂的四次曲面,磨制工艺要求更高,因此,校正镜也不宜过大。
BoJone查阅潘君骅前辈的《光学非球面的设计、加工与检验》后发现,目前求校正镜方程的方法有两种:一是利用所谓“三级象差理论”;二是通过无穷级数来逼近。前者本身就是一种近似理论,结果显然是近似的;后者虽然可以达到任意想要的精度,但是在有限项的情况下以就是近似的。
本文以向量和微积分为基本工具,在已知主镜形状的情况下,求出校正镜(反射镜)的方程。换句话说,就是求出怎样的两块反射镜组合能够将平行射入的光汇集到一点上。我们能够发现,答案有一个简单的形式,而繁琐的地方在于化简的过程。最终得出了施密特望远镜校正境(Schmidt corrector plate)的一般方程,其中包含直角坐标和参数方程两种形式,结果表明这是一条“环面曲线”。
统一方程
如图所示,主、副境形状分别为→R,→r,光路为→e→(→r−→R)→(→K−→r),Q为焦点,→K为焦点向量,|→e|=1。为了表述的方便,令→D=→r−→R,记R,r,D分别为→R,→r,→D的模。
根据光学的反射定律,→D和→e与→R的切线的夹角相同,因此有
→e⋅d→R=→DD⋅d→R
同理
→DD⋅d→r=→K−→r|→K−→r|⋅d→r=−→K−→r|→K−→r|⋅d(→K−→r)
利用恒等式→r⋅d→r=rdr得到(对→r2=r2两边微分立马可以得到这一恒等式)
→DD⋅d→r=−d|→K−→r|
(2)-(1)得 −d|→K−→r|−→e⋅d→R=→DD⋅d(→r−→R)=→DD⋅d→D=dD
积分一次得
D+|→K−→r|+→e⋅→R=C
施密特系统
建立以圆心为原点的直角坐标系,并进行以下设置:
→R=(cosθ,sinθ),˙→R=(−sinθ,cosθ)→D=(Dcosφ,Dsinφ),→e=(1,0),→K=(k,0)
→r=(Dcosφ+cosθ,Dsinφ+sinθ);初始条件:θ=0⇒φ=π
将其代入(1),就可以得到
sinθ=sinθcosφ−sinφcosθ=sin(θ−φ)⇒−π−θ=θ−φ
那么接着就能够写出
cos(θ−φ)=cos(−π−θ)=−cosθ=−cos(φ−π2)=−sin(φ2)sinθ=−cos(φ2)
而将其代入(3),就有
D+√D2+1+2Dcos(θ−φ)+k2−2k(Dcosφ+cosθ)+cosθ=CD+√D2+1−2Dsinφ2+k2−2k(Dcosφ+sinφ2)+sinφ2=CD2+1−2Dsinφ2+k2−2k[D(1−2sin2φ2)+sinφ2]=(C−sinφ2−D)2
整理得
C2−1−k2+(2k−2C)sinφ2+sin2φ2=4k(C2k−12+sin2φ2−1ksinφ2)D
到了这一步,可以分两种情况讨论:
(1) 当k=0时,
C2−1+sin2φ2−2Csinφ2=4(−sinφ2+C2)D
为了使形式更加简单,我们取C=2,得到4D=3−sinφ2;如果将这个结果代入→r=(Dcosφ+sinφ2,Dsinφ−cosφ2),并换回直角坐标系,不难发现这个一个六次函数。用它所构成的望远镜如图:
(2) 当k!=0时,我们不妨想办法将D变成一个常数,也就是要求
C2−1−k2=C2k−12C−k=12k
(这样两端才能通约)
令人惊喜的是上面两式居然是自洽的,也就是
C2−1−k2=C2k−12⇔C−k=12k
那么就有D=14k,这就是我们所希望的结果!因为这样既把方程形式变成最简,而结果又是不唯一的(k可以自由设置)
根据→r=(Dcosφ+sinφ2,Dsinφ−cosφ2),
令x=Dcosφ+sinφ2,y=Dsinφ−cosφ2
有x2+y2=D2+1−2Dsinφ2
x=D(1−2sin2φ2)+sinφ2=D[1−2(D2+1−x2−y22D)2]+(D2+1−x2−y22D)
展开之后就是
(x2+y2)2−(1+18k2)(x2+y2)+(1256k4−116k2)+x2k=0
这是一个四次函数(利用数学软件可以快速地展开成x=f(y2)的级数形式),这种形式的曲线也叫“环面曲线”(toric section,正如圆锥曲线是圆锥面和平面相交而成的,它是由平面和环面相交形成的曲线)。它的焦距为f=C−1=12k+k−1。
当k=1时结构如下:
这就是我们最常见的施密特系统的光学结构,校正板方程为
(x2+y2)2−98(x2+y2)+x2−15256=0
不难发现,校正板中心部分是很接近直线的。这表明当球面不大时,是可以将其当成焦距为半径一半的抛物面来使用。事实上,当x=0.7499999,y=0.015,也就是说,精度为0.0000001时,口径(直径)为0.06、球半径为1的球面镜可以当作一个焦距为0.5的抛物面镜来使用的。
分析总结
本文使用向量和基本微积分为工具,先得出了“非抛物面望远镜的校正镜方程的通用形式”,然后以此为基础,对施密特系统进行了简要分析,最后得出了施密特系统的校正板的方程以及焦距公式等结果。BoJone是一个天文爱好者,更是一个数学爱好者。在写这篇文章时,并没有阅读现行的一些光学著作,因此在表达和记号方面可能会与这些著作有些出入。笔者纯粹是将其当作一个普通的物理数学问题进行分析,得出一点小小的结果,遂与大家分享,希冀能够起到抛砖引玉的效果。
参考:
1、潘君骅前辈的《光学非球面的设计、加工与检验》
2、维基百科“环面曲线”:
http://zh.wikipedia.org/zh-cn/%E7%92%B0%E9%9D%A2%E6%9B%B2%E7%B7%9A
3、向量应用:
http://kexue.fm/search/%E5%90%91%E9%87%8F/
转载到请包括本文地址:https://spaces.ac.cn/archives/1257
更详细的转载事宜请参考:《科学空间FAQ》
如果您还有什么疑惑或建议,欢迎在下方评论区继续讨论。
如果您觉得本文还不错,欢迎分享/打赏本文。打赏并非要从中获得收益,而是希望知道科学空间获得了多少读者的真心关注。当然,如果你无视它,也不会影响你的阅读。再次表示欢迎和感谢!
如果您需要引用本文,请参考:
苏剑林. (Feb. 11, 2011). 《施密特系统的校正镜方程求解 》[Blog post]. Retrieved from https://spaces.ac.cn/archives/1257
@online{kexuefm-1257,
title={施密特系统的校正镜方程求解},
author={苏剑林},
year={2011},
month={Feb},
url={\url{https://spaces.ac.cn/archives/1257}},
}
February 18th, 2011
初始条件:θ=0→φ=π
这是什么意思啊,说明下
就是说根据望远镜的镜片结构,当θ=0时必须有φ=π(两者反向共线)
February 18th, 2011
⇒ 呵呵